Highlights
Are people in Heber older or younger than people in Draper?
- The Median Age in Heber is 5.0 years younger than in Draper.

Are housing costs cheaper in Heber or Draper?
- Heber housing costs are 46.2% less expensive than Draper hous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Heber or Draper?
- The average commute for residents of Heber is 1.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Draper.

Things to do in Draper?
Draper, UT is located just south of Salt Lake City along Interstate 15. This city of over 44,000 people offers scenic views near the Wasatch Range mountains and access to world-class skiing opportunities. Draper also houses several large companies such as Adobe Systems and Microsoft Corporation for job growth opportunities.

Things to do in Heber?
Heber is a picturesque Utah city located in Wasatch County which offers plenty of outdoor recreation, with multiple ski resorts providing ample opportunity for winter sports plus numerous trails suitable for horseback riding during the warmer months. The city also features local eateries perfect for sampling some of Utah's delicacies plus historic sites like Homestead Resort offering insight on how life used to be in this part of the world.
